Jack Dorsey Trades Words With Robinhood’s CEO Over His Suggestions to Make Dogecoin “Currency of Internet”

Dorsey is not comfortable with Tenev’s efforts to make Dogecoin the people’s currency over Bitcoin.

Despite the positive comments that followed Robinhood’s Vladimir Tenev’s suggestions over the weekend on making Dogecoin (DOGE) the cryptocurrency of the internet, Jack Dorsey, the CEO of Square Inc. did not feel impressed, leading to an exchange of words between them. 

Dorsey responded to the long thread made by the CEO and co-founder of Robinhood on Twitter by asking if he is thirsty. 

“U thirsty?” Dorsey tweeted.

However, Dorsey’s comment did not seem to go down well with Tenev, who responded almost immediately by asking the former Twitter CEO if he was insane. “U mad?,” Tenev quizzed. 

 

Not having any plan to ignore Tenev, Dorsey proceeded to say he is not mad and that he is good since he does not use Robinhood. 

Tenev concluded by suggesting that the Square boss would pay a lesser fee for Bitcoin (BTC) if he uses the popular cryptocurrency trading app, Robinhood. 

Tenev’s Suggestion to Prompt Widespread Adoption of DOGE

Recall that Tenev made a long Twitter thread over the weekend, recommending the best way Dogecoin could become the currency of the people and the internet

According to the Robinhood CEO, the memecoin developers need to focus on improving the speed of sending and receiving Dogecoin transactions, by increasing the block size to at least 1 GB and subsequently boosting it to 10 GB in the near future.  

Tenev also called on Dogecoin developers to further reduce the cost of DOGE transactions in order to promote the widespread adoption of the popular memecoin. 

Dorsey Doesn’t Think So

The likes of Elon Musk and Dogecoin founder Shibetoshi Nakamoto expressed their support of Tenev’s suggestion mainly because of their affiliation with the cryptocurrency. 

However, Dorsey, a known Bitcoin proponent, did not feel comfortable with Tenev’s call to make DOGE the currency of the internet over the world’s larg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ization. 

Dorsey has been an advocate of Bitcoin for years and has sponsored meaningful research that will foster the growth of the top asset class. 

While Dorsey and Tenev were still engaging in an exchange of words, the Dogecoin pseudonymous founder called on the former to adopt DOGE. 

Take the DOGE pill sometimes jack, it’s just bitcoin with a dog on it,” Shibetoshi Nakamoto said
